Node.js native bindings for ruvector-mincut - the world's first subpolynomial-time dynamic minimum cut implementation.
- Native Performance: Built with NAPI-RS for maximum speed
- Full API: Complete access to dynamic mincut operations
- Type Definitions: Full TypeScript support
npm install ruvector-mincut-nodeconst { DynamicMinCut } = require('ruvector-mincut-node');
const graph = new DynamicMinCut(100);
graph.addEdge(0, 1, 1.0);
const mincut = graph.computeMinCut();- O(n^{1-ε}) query time for dynamic minimum cut
- Native Rust performance via NAPI-RS
- SIMD-optimized with AVX2/SSE support
- Linux x64 (glibc/musl)
- macOS x64/ARM64
- Windows x64
MIT
- ruvector-mincut - Core Rust implementation
- ruvector-mincut-wasm - WebAssembly bindings